In recent years, the culinary world has experienced a growing interest in African cuisine, with its vibrant flavors, rich history, and diverse ingredients captivating food enthusiasts around the globe. At the same time, the field of diplomacy plays a crucial role in shaping international relations and fostering cultural exchange. In the Mediterranean island of Cyprus, these two realms intersect in intriguing ways, offering a unique opportunity to explore the interplay between food, culture, and diplomacy. Cyprus, located at the crossroads of Europe, Asia, and Africa, has a rich culinary heritage influenced by various cultures and traditions. In recent years, the island has seen an increase in African restaurants and food establishments, offering a taste of the continent's diverse dishes to locals and tourists alike. From fragrant Moroccan tagines to spicy West African jollof rice, the flavors of Africa have found a place in Cyprus's culinary landscape, adding a new dimension to the vibrant food scene. The rise of African cuisine in Cyprus also presents opportunities for culinary diplomacy, a form of cultural diplomacy that uses food as a means of fostering connections between nations and promoting cross-cultural understanding. By showcasing the unique dishes and flavors of Africa, Cyprus can engage in cultural exchange with African countries, building bridges and strengthening diplomatic ties through the universal language of food. Through food festivals, culinary events, and collaborations between African and Cypriot chefs, Cyprus can showcase the diversity of African cuisine and promote dialogue and collaboration between the two regions. By bringing people together around the dinner table, Cyprus can create opportunities for cultural exchange, mutual understanding, and friendship, laying the foundation for stronger diplomatic relations in the future. Furthermore, the growing popularity of African cuisine in Cyprus can also have economic benefits, attracting tourists interested in exploring new culinary experiences and supporting local businesses and entrepreneurs from Africa and the diaspora. By creating a thriving culinary scene that celebrates the flavors of Africa, Cyprus can position itself as a hub for food tourism and cultural exchange, expanding its international profile and attracting visitors from around the world. In conclusion, the intersection of African cuisine and diplomacy in Cyprus offers a unique opportunity to celebrate diversity, foster cross-cultural understanding, and strengthen diplomatic relations through the universal language of food. By embracing the flavors of Africa and promoting culinary diplomacy, Cyprus can create a more inclusive and vibrant society that celebrates its multicultural heritage and paves the way for a more interconnected and peaceful world.
